Apollo Studios, led by CEO Filum Ho, is revolutionizing the accident claims process with AI. They’ve developed a tool enabling consumers to quickly and accurately quantify vehicle damage through photos, reducing error and fraud. The tool improves efficiency, potentially saving billions and earning recognition as an innovation partner from a major insurer.
Robotic Process Automation (RPA), distinct from AI, is revolutionizing the automation of mundane tasks, making work more efficient and error-free. Apollo Studios, an RPA pioneer in South Africa, has developed various bots for corporate tasks, in partnership with Electroneek. This advancement, while posing the challenge of workforce displacement, emphasizes the necessity of upskilling and education adaptation for a future increasingly reliant on technology.

5G technology, with increased speed and wider coverage, is set to significantly benefit the logistics industry. It will enhance end-to-end tracking, optimize routes, and improve visibility in cargo management, reducing problems of lost signals and inventory bottlenecks. This unprecedented network connectivity will enable better data-driven logistics solutions, tackling key industry challenges like supply chain visibility, theft, and loss.
